Subwoofers

F-Series

  • Patented High Gain Servo technology for exceptional clarity and power with distortion levels below 1% THD
  • Low mass accelerometer provides continuous distortion measurement and correction
  • Protection circuitry prevents overdrive, damage
  • Resin Reinforced Cone: specially designed hole pattern breaks up unwanted standing waves
  • High Density Surround and Linen Spider: the strongest and most durable available
  • Massive Magnet Structure: provides greater cone control for lower distortion
  • Copper Voice Coil: precisely matched for maximum output and amplifier efficiency
  • Optimized Cabinet Design
  • Infrared Remote Control (most models)
Every good sound system is built on a strong foundation. And whether you're simply upgrading your current stereo system or assembling a dream audio/video home theater, your subwoofer is a key building block. From their unique low-distortion output to quality construction, attractive styling, and models to suit any system, Velodyne F-Series subwoofers are among your most flexible and fully-featured choices.
 
Engineered from the start as a system, F-Series subwoofer components and cabinets are designed to work together for optimum performance. High-quality materials and custom designs make the linen spider, steel basket and resin-reinforced cone strong and durable. The massive magnet structure and precision-machined voice coil are built to close-tolerance specifications, assuring constant linearity.
 
Standard F-series features include an integrated crossover with connections for both speaker and line level inputs and outputs. This reduces the demand on your main amplifier and speakers and enhances the performance of your entire system: imaging becomes more precise, transients become sharper, and the overall midrange and treble response improve dramatically.
 
Automatic and remote functions add to the flexibility of the F-Series. A built-in protection circuit prevents overload and damage to the speaker. Most F-Series models also include an infrared remote control system. This small, easy-to-use unit gives you convenient on/off, mute and volume control, so you can adjust the subwoofer to match the music or video which is playing and then return to the default volume level with the touch of a button.
 
Whatever the scale of your room or the complexity of your system, there is an F-series unit to provide the perfect fit, from the compact F-1000X to the 18" driver and 600W output of the new F-1800RII. The neutral black woodgrain finish and granite-look trim blend seamlessly and elegantly into any system or decor; oak or walnut finishes using cabinet-grade materials are optionally available. All Velodyne F-Series subwoofers have a 2-year factory warranty.
 
F-1000X
Our most compact High Gain Servo subwoofer, the F-1000X is built around a 10" driver with 0.5" linear travel. Frequency response is 20-85 Hz , ±3 dB. THD, less than 1%, 25 Hz @ 104 dB.
 
FSR-12/F-1200X
The FSR-12/F-1200X is a popular choice for mid-sized systems for music and, especially as a subwoofer pair, for home theater. The 12" driver has 9/16" linear travel. Frequency response is 20-85 Hz, ±3 dB. THD, less than 1%, 25 Hz @ 104 dB. The FSR-12 includes remote control.
 
FSR-15
Reviewers have hailed the FSR-15 as providing an optimal combination of clean, low-distortion sound and output power (250W amplifier). Its 15" driver has 5/8" linear travel. Frequency response is 18-85 Hz, ±3 dB. THD, less than 1%, 25 Hz @ 104 dB.
 
F-1800RII
Our latest addition to the F Series boasts a 600W amplifier and 18" driver with 1 1/8" linear travel. Frequency response is 15-85 Hz, ±3 dB. THD, less than 1%, 25 Hz @ 104 dB.
 

VA-XII Series

 

  • Forward Firing Driver: high impact sound levels and clean bass you can feel
  • Downfiring Passive Radiator: maximum bass energy and extended low frequency performance
  • Massive Magnet Structure: provides greater cone control for lower distortion
  • Copper Voice Coil: precisely matched to the magnet structure for constant linearity
  • High-Pass and Low-Pass Crossovers: used to maximize amplifier headroom, lower main speaker distortion and maintain accurate phase alignment
  • Protection Circuitry: for exceptional definition and accuracy even at the highest output levels
Whether you want extra depth in the soundtrack or more dramatic and exciting special effects, bringing all the excitement to home theater means adding a subwoofer to your system. And audio experts agree that Velodyne is the name to turn to for the cleanest, tightest bass around. The VA-XII Series of subwoofers offers choices for home theater systems at every level of cost and complexity, while maintaining the Velodyne tradition of custom design and low-distortion listening.
 
Building on Velodyne's years of experience with their patented servo-controlled subwoofers, the VA-XII Series works to reduce distortion and optimize performance at all levels of the design. The front-firing bass driver, with oversized magnets, is precisely mated with a large passive radiator facing the floor. This combination assures extended low-frequency performance and high sound pressure levels, all with clarity, authority and definition. Custom designs like the precisely machined voice coil gap and copper voice coil work in concert with one another and with the tuned enclosure to achieve increased sound levels without excess amplifier power. And with lower distortion levels than any comparably-featured subwoofer, the VA-XII Series delivers clean bass you can feel.
 
All VA-XII Series enclosures are video-shielded, allowing outstanding performance wherever you position them in your home. An integrated crossover in the VA-810XII and VA-1012XII allows you to connect your system with either speaker or line-level inputs and outputs. Built-in protection circuitry helps guarantee long-term, reliable operation and prevents overloads.
 
Compact, attractive cabinetry and a range of sizes allows the VA-XII Series to fit easily into any setting, whether you are assembling a home theater from the ground up or adding a subwoofer to your existing system.

Car Audio

Velodyne's patented High Gain Servo technology, which measures and compensates for excessive cone motion to ensure a distortion-free signal, is a natural choice for car audio installations. The DF-10sc and DF-12sc subwoofers, with separate controller, bring unprecedented clarity to an environment dominated by muddy, boomy sound.
Velodyne introduces its first servo-controlled products designed specifically for automotive applications. The tight, musically accurate sound synonymous with the Velodyne name can be achieved in a mobile environment with the DF-10sc and DF-12sc automotive subwoofers.
 
All three subwoofers incorporate Velodyne's unique spun-aluminum cones, specifically engineered cone geometry and a proprietary, dual accelerometer-based servo-control system. Here's how it works: an accelerometer mounted on the speaker's voice coil measures the motion of the speaker cone, while a second accelerometer mounted on the die-cast basket measures the motion of the car. The car's motion is then subtracted from the speaker's motion, so that only the music-generating movement remains. This is compared to the sound signal coming from the music source, and the Velodyne controller circuit makes corrections to the speaker instantaneously to assure that only the original music, with no distortion, is reproduced.
 
The unique Velodyne controller has a variety of adjustments to ideally match the subwoofer to your listening taste and your installation environment. These adjustments include a low-pass crossover, subsonic filter, phase adjustment, remote digital volume control, and an enclosure type selection to perfectly match the speaker to your enclosure and vehicle. In addition, the controller has several unique proprietary features which enhance both the performance and reliability of the system. A voice coil temperature sensing circuit prevents burnout while gain compression circuits prevent over travel of the cone, making the subwoofer virtually indestructible.

About Velodyne

From the company's groundbreaking subwoofer designs in the early 1980s to their present product line, which now also includes complete speaker systems and automotive audio products, Velodyne Acoustics has gained a reputation among loudspeaker manufacturers for innovative design, close-tolerance manufacturing, and exceptional performance.
 
The vision of founder David Hall set the stage for Velodyne's success as the company was formed in January 1983. His previous work in precision machining, including complex devices for speed measurement, sparked an interest in applying the same motion-sensing and -correcting technology to loudspeaker design: large bass drivers, in particular, stood to gain the most from a distortion-correcting loop. The resulting product line of servo-controlled subwoofers, launched at Summer CES 1984, was enthusiastically received and hailed as a breakthrough comparable in significance to that of Dolby Laboratories' noise reduction technologies. With distortion reduced from the industry loudspeaker norms of 15-20% to less than 1%, the ULD Series of subwoofers made enhanced bass listening a viable option for the audiophile and, in essence, created the subwoofer category which is today so important to both home theater and music listening.
 
The accelerometer-based servo control which made the ULD Series a success is an important component of many current Velodyne products. The F Series, first introduced in the early 1990s, offers low-distortion sound in compact, cube-style cabinets, with powerful drivers ranging from 10" to a full 18". In Velodyne's initial automotive subwoofer products, the company's patented High Gain Servo technology means the difference between boomy, undefined sound and tight, clean bass.
 
The phenomenon of home theater has led Velodyne products into a still broader arena. Built with both the demands of the home theater experience and the company's charter of innovation in mind, the design of the VA-X Series of subwoofers combines maximum impact with minimal distortion and broad affordability. Adding the LD Series of satellite speakers creates a precisely matched suite for home theater audio of exceptional clarity and accuracy.
 
With the mid-1990s introduction of the DF661, the company's first entry into the full-range loudspeaker arena, Velodyne continued to push the envelope of speaker design with its use of innovative materials and design approaches. Projects presently underway, like the HGS (High Gain Servo) Series of subwoofers slated for release later in 1996, will bring still more pioneering advances to the field, using the latest in digital signal processing technology.
